Functional and ultrasound changes in the liver and pancreas in servicemen with initial atherosclerosis

Abstract

Relevance. Diseases associated with atherosclerosis such as cerebrovascular diseases, ischemic heart disease, lesions of blood vessels of the kidneys and extremities significantly decrease professional longevity of servicemen. Their lifestyles are often more active than in civilians, however younger servicemen have suffered from these nosological forms over past decades. Intention. To assess clinical, ultrasound and biochemical parameters of the liver and pancreas in young and middle-aged servicemen with initial manifestations of atherosclerosis. Methods. 158 servicemen of (37.8 ± 5.5) years underwent in-depth examination. Along with conventional risk factors of cardiovascular diseases, apolipoproteins A and B, hepatic transaminases, and ultrasound indices of the liver, pancreas and vascular wall were studied. Results and Discussion. Based on clinical and laboratory-instrumental data, 3 groups were identified: Group 1 – 61 men with subclinical atherosclerosis and pancreas and hepatobiliary lesions; Group 2 – 32 men with isolated initial atherosclerosis of carotid arteries; Group 3 (controls) – 65 otherwise healthy men without overt cardiovascular, pancreas and hepatobiliary pathology. Group 1 had the worst cardiovascular anamnesis, alimentary status, glycemic profile and early remodeling of left atrium. Conclusion. A prognostic model of the nonalcoholic fatty liver and pancreas disease was developed using such markers as obesity duration, waist circumference and endothelium thickness. Morphological changes in the liver and pancreas of the young men with initial manifestations of atherosclerosis are accompanied with concealed dysfunction of these organs manifested as early post-load hyperglycemia and dyslipidemia with considerably increased long-term risk of type 2 diabetes mellitus and cardiovascular complications.
